Romesh Ranganathan reveals plans to step back from career in shock move - but insists he is not retiring

Romesh Ranganathan has revealed he's hitting pause on his hectic showbiz schedule - but insists he's not quitting for good. The funnyman, 47, best known for his hit BAFTA-winning series Rob & Romesh Vs, says he's taking a breather to spend more time at home. Speaking on Desert Island Discs on BBC Radio 4, Romesh told host Lauren Laverne: 'There's no game plan. I'm just doing whatever feels good - I'm taking a step back.' But fans don't need to panic, as the Crawley-born comic made it clear he's not packing it in for good. Romesh also opened up about life before comedy, reflecting on his old job as a maths teacher and how tough it really was. 'There's not been a single day of my comedy career that's even come close to the stress I felt as a teacher,' he said. 'I cannot speak highly enough of teachers and teaching and how I loved that job.' Romesh met his wife Leesa in 2009 when they were both working at a secondary school in Crawley. The pair tied the knot and went on to welcome three children, Theo, Alex, and Charlie – with the comedian having tattoo of his sons' names. Romesh shot to fame with his deadpan style and has become a household name thanks to stand-up, panel shows, and hit series with pal Rob Beckett. Alongside his hugely successful comedy career and Radio 2 programme, he also co-owns Coughlans Bakery in Oxted, Surrey. And just last month, he delighted fans with his hands-on approach to running the business as he served customers coffees and pastries from behind the counter on Wednesday. The down-to-earth star didn't shy away from pausing his duties to pose for selfies and chat to fans, as well as record video messages for those who missed out. In May delighted fans with his hands-on approach to running the business as he served customers coffees and pastries from behind the counter He was fully kitted out in the bakery's branded cap and hoodie, with videos and photographs from his shift showing him collecting orders and processing payments. His fans were quick to take to social media to heap praise on the comedian for taking the time to speak to all his fans during his surprise shift behind the counter. It is not the first time he has done a stint working in the bakery chain, as he has also thrilled fans with shifts in its branches in Dorking and his hometown Crawley. In February, he told the BBC of his visits: 'It was nice to meet people. I just wanted to get involved. The crowds are better than my tour show.' Romesh, who is a vegan, had initially partnered with the bakery to create a vegan treat, called the Ranga Yum Yum, before going on to become a co-owner. The delicious snack was made a permanent fixture on the menu and Romesh was partly responsible for owner Sean Coughlan setting up a branch in his hometown. Sean previously said of Romesh's involvement: 'Romesh is working behind the counter because he wants to know more about the business. He loves it.' 'He is so down to earth, humble and genuinely one of the nicest guys I ever met,' he added.

Credit: coughlansbakery/Instagram 6 The star was seen at Coughlans Bakery in Beckenham Credit: coughlansbakery/Instagram 6 The comedian in question is Romesh Ranganathan Credit: coughlansbakery/Instagram The star who was seen working in the local shop was comedian Romesh Ranganathan. The funny man - who's best mate is Rob Beckett - was spotted helping out at the bakery. With his baseball cap and hoodie on, he blended in with the crowd in the busy shop. Romesh was seen selling delicious baked goods, as customers looked stunned that they were being served by him. It's not a surprise that the actor was working at the Coughlans Bakery in Beckenham, as he actually co-owns part of the franchise. The 87-year-old family run business owns multiple bakeries across South East London, Surrey, Kent and West Sussex Previously talking about investing in Coughlans Bakery chain, Romesh told his followers: "This is something I've wanted to get involved in for a very long, long time." He also said he was "absolutely buzzing" and it was "the partnership of the century". BECOMING A STAR Over the years Romesh has seen his star soar and go on to become a household name. He has enjoyed sold out tours around the country, as well as landing top TV gigs. Watch hilarious moment Romesh Ranganathan tells his mum off live on Parent's Evening - and in front of Mel B However, prior to finding fame, Romesh originally worked as a maths teacher and was employed at an airline caterers. After going into teaching he realised comedy was his true calling. In 2016, the comedian embarked on his debut solo tour selling over 100,000 tickets, and was presented with the Ents24 Hardest Working Comedian Of The Year award. Since then Romesh has appeared on an array of comedy panel shows in the UK and has even taken his career stateside. 6 Romesh's career has soared over the years Credit: Alex Lake - Commissioned by The Times In 2018, the star embarked on a career in America with the launch of the series Just Another Immigrant on Showtime. While in the US, Romesh also appeared on the James Corden Late Late Show, as well as The Late Show with Stephen Colbert. Following his stint across the pond, the comedian returned to America once more in 2023, with a sold-out show held at the iconic New York Town Hall. In addition to comedy success, Romesh is a familiar face on screen. Romesh is well known for starring in the popular BBC comedy King Gary. He was also the host of the now axed show, A League of Their Own.
